Most tank water heaters last 8 to 12 years. Consider replacement when your unit is over 10 years old, produces rusty or discolored water, makes rumbling or popping noises, or requires frequent repairs. In Sierra Springs, homeowners insurance typically covers sudden and accidental plumbing damage such as a burst pipe flooding your home. The cost of repairing the pipe itself may not be covered, but the resulting water damage often is. Gradual leaks and corrosion from neglected maintenance are usually excluded. Your main water shutoff valve in Sierra Springs is typically located near the water meter, near the front foundation, or in the basement or utility room. Turn the valve clockwise to close it. Signs of a slab leak in Sierra Springs homes include unexplained increases in your water bill, warm or wet spots on the floor, the sound of running water when all fixtures are off, cracks in the foundation or walls, and low water pressure. Low water pressure in Sierra Springs homes is often caused by mineral deposits clogging aerators and pipes, a partially closed shutoff valve, a failing pressure regulator, or a hidden water line leak. Corroded or deteriorated pipes in older Sierra Springs properties can also restrict flow significantly. A licensed plumber can diagnose the specific cause and recommend the right fix.
